Equation: Fe+CuCl2>FeCl2+Cu The ratio of moles of copper produced to moles of iron reacted should be 1:1,but I get 60:17 in lab,can you tell me What might have caused them to be differ from what we expect them to be?

OpenStudy (cuanchi):

With the limited information that you provide only I can speculate several possible factors considering you performed the experiment and calculations correctly. 1) the reactants are not 100% pure 2) the reaction is not at completion 3) you didn't add enough CuCl2 4) your measurements are not correct 5) the conditions (temperature, concentrations, etc) of the reaction are not the optimal conditions. To be more specific I will need to know more details about how did you performed the experiment and how did you do the calculations to get the relationship 60:17. How accurate were your measurements
